The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Billing in remote or hybrid work.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that cited Billing over the 6 months leading up to 11 January 2026,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
11 Jan 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 229 364 426
Rank change year-on-year +135 +62 +131
Permanent jobs citing Billing 135 79 62
As % of all permanent jobs with remote/hybrid work options 0.90% 0.48% 0.29%
As % of the General category 1.49% 0.70% 0.46%
Number of salaries quoted 78 34 48
10th Percentile £29,000 £24,196 £28,500
25th Percentile £32,500 £31,063 £30,938
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£56,250 £46,000 £61,250
Median % change year-on-year +22.28% -24.90% +11.36%
75th Percentile £66,250 £66,250 £71,563
90th Percentile £75,375 £85,000 £80,000
UK median annual salary £43,750 £51,250 £65,000
% change year-on-year -14.63% -21.15% +13.04%
